Job description
Job Overview Purpose

The Area Business Manager is responsible for achieving the targeted sales revenue objectives through the successful implementation of the sales strategy and management of team activities, resources, and outreach. This role is responsible for driving business growth by maintaining strong customer and channel partner relations, mapping account potential, and providing education on Cochlear's product portfolio. The Area Business Manager is responsible for overseeing coaching and mentoring their sales team.





Accountabilities


Accountability 1: Development and Execution of Sales Strategy and Plan

Responsible for managing the sales planning process to meet and exceed annual budgets and quarterly forecasts.
Identify market opportunities and develop detailed sales strategies, account objectives, and KPIs to generate sales and achieve target revenue objectives.
Responsible for activities within assigned accounts/territory to execute on the sales strategy to maintain and grow market share.
Partner with cross-functional teams (Marketing, etc.) to achieve account/territory success through education, events, and awareness.
Responsible for revenue and volume results aligned with the regional objectives.
Responsible for ensuring that account sales team successfully meet all Company fiscal and revenue goals.

Accountability 2: Account Management

Partner with customer facing teams (Sales, Clinical, Habilitation, Marketing, Customer Service, etc.) to develop and execute on account strategy, grow the market, spread awareness of hearing loss and its impact and increase market share.
Responsible for building long term account and KOL relationships by providing appropriate education and support solutions.
Responsible for ensuring that all contract agreements meet legal and regulatory compliance.
Work with governments and help drive volume by securing tenders.

Accountability 3: Business Growth Development

Manage and drive business development and growth through educational and awareness and targeted sales activities.
Identify and analyze industry trends to develop strategic sales plans to maintain competitive advantage and seek new growth opportunities.
Hands on knowledge of Cochlear products and surgical techniques - to train surgeons and support in opening new centers in the region
Deliver on Customer experience - Joint visits along with the sales manager to customer homes
Ensure growth in the region in terms of new clinics and surgical centers, in line with the need of the customer spread.
Drive awareness of hearing loss through activities and initiatives and hence help in growing the market

Accountability 4: Team Leadership

Responsible for providing coaching and managing performance of individual team members. Provide team members with clear accountabilities and goals; responsible for holding team members accountable for performance outcomes.
Direct, develop, and coach team members by monitoring their performance, relationships with KOLs, outcomes and expectations in their career development plans.
Keep team members focused and motivated to achieve increased productivity and enhanced customer relationships.
Responsible for identifying areas for improvement and training needs within the team aligned with Cochlear's policies and procedures.
Responsible for timely data entry (Salesforce, CREM, Expenses, Monthly reports, Market share, SOP's) and budget forecasting.
Partner with team members on the utilization of CRM tool to assist them with identifying opportunities.





Team Role





Manager of people:

Demonstrate active involvement in the implementation and improvement of relevant quality procedures.
Attract, develop and retain the best team to deliver Cochlear's current and future business objectives, for example, by:
Ensuring clarity of expectations for individuals and team
Providing regular feedback on performance
Monitoring and working towards growth and success to build individual and team capability
Demonstrate due diligence commitment to workplace health and safety through active involvement and implementation of Cochlear's WHS and Injury management procedures.






Minimum Key Incumbent Requirements

- Bachelor degree in Engineering/Science and Masters in Business Administration or a related science field

- 8+ years of outstanding sales management experience in healthcare or relevant field

- Proven 2+ years of managing people in a complex environment within a multinational company

- Excellent sales and influencing skills

- Outstanding communication skills - oral, written and presentation. Should be able to communicate well with internal and external stakeholders with a sense of urgency

- Good understanding of institutional, B2C and B2B sales processes along with sound commercial acumen

- Proven track record of building and nurturing stakeholder relationships - internal and external

- Experience in creating successful business plans and sales plan objectives

- Ability to travel as required by role (up to 60% of the time)
